What is the ratio of a circle of radius 3 units? How about with radius 7 units? What about radius 2.34 units?

After exploring this ratio we can conclude that:

All circles have r = 4*pi = 12.56

How does this come about?

  • The perimeter of a circle is circumference of 2*(pi)*radius.
  • Perimeter squared is....4*(pi^2) * radius^2
  • Area is pi * radius^2
  • So the ratio=4*pi after cancelling.
